Compartilhar via


Encoder7Bit Classe

Definição

Essa classe é usada para codificar partes maiores de dados para transmissão usando o protocolo Firmata. Ele converte cada bloco de 7 bytes em um bloco de 8 bytes, mantendo o bit superior 0.

public static class Encoder7Bit
type Encoder7Bit = class
Public Class Encoder7Bit
Herança
Encoder7Bit

Métodos

Decode(ReadOnlySpan<Byte>)

Decodifica a sequência de dados fornecida

Encode(ReadOnlySpan<Byte>)

Codificar uma sequência de bytes

Encode(ReadOnlySpan<Byte>, Int32, Int32)

Codifica uma sequência de bytes

Num7BitOutBytes(Int32)

Calcula o número de bytes necessários para a codificação de 7 bytes

Num8BitOutBytes(Int32)

Calcula o número de bytes gerados durante a decodificação (o resultado é menor que a entrada)

Aplica-se a